The Role
The Industrial Engineer Lead will work directly with production teams to implement lean manufacturing systems and improve performance. They will analyze throughput and production data, lead the development of standardized work for future products alongside the core team, support product launches, and drive continuous improvement projects in steady state operations.
What You Will Do (Responsibilities)
Develop, recommend, and implement changes that improve manufacturing processes and/or product quality
Operate in a dynamic manufacturing environment to develop, track, and analyze Manufacturing Master Schedules to monitor progress, assess program status, and identify performance issues in a timely manner
Apply critical path methodology in network development, analysis, and problem resolution
Support the Throughput Improvement Process (TIP)
Optimize sequence of operations and workflow
Create crew plans to ensure resources are properly allocated and utilized effectively
Develop metrics to monitor schedule progress and identify risk areas
Improve efficiencies through waste elimination and process improvements
Analyze production data to establish shop metrics, solve complex problems, and deliver data‑driven insights to industrial engineers, manufacturing and maintenance team members, production supervisors, and production associates
